Master the Art of Layering and Contrast
The biggest challenge with rich, detailed backgrounds is ensuring your text remains readable. The solution is strategic layering. Place a semi-transparent white or dark overlay between the background and your text. Alternatively, use these backgrounds in areas that don't require text, like borders, sidebars, or behind graphic elements. When placing text directly on a busy section, opt for bold, simple typefaces—like a clean sans serif font—and consider adding a slight drop shadow or a solid text box to guarantee legibility.

Think Beyond the Obvious
Don't limit yourself to using the entire image as a flat background. Get creative with the assets. Zoom into a specific section and crop it to create a unique texture for a logo or icon. Use the images to create custom color palettes by sampling hues directly from the inks. They can even be used as clipping masks for text or shapes, allowing the vibrant ink patterns to fill letterforms or geometric designs for a truly integrated effect.
